Keeping up with the code by providing some shine via 1999 Metal Universe. This was the year where M.U. really started to get tamed down. It still stands out from everything else by a long shot, but no enraged rhinoceroses chasing HOF 2nd baseman or catchers with eye lasers and whatnot.
